Output 543532879d719901996231360a571eda27a8e1539aa493d8638fe8b1f873b2a4:23

value
20368263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b5a9a79aa8bc861c6aa845537b76d956f2b0fc OP_EQUAL
address
3BEfpe7inYjzhiU3TaoXcB2Lt8GwAjt6gw
transaction
543532879d719901996231360a571eda27a8e1539aa493d8638fe8b1f873b2a4
spent
true